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- The effect of the development on the character and appearance of the area, including the effect on trees
- Whether the site is an appropriate location for housing having regard to local policy on housing in the countryside
- The effect of the development on the efficient operation of the highway network
What decided it
The development conflicts with the development plan by proposing market housing outside the defined settlement boundary in an area where only affordable housing exceptions are permitted, and causes unacceptable harm to the character and appearance of the area through tree removal and inappropriate siting.
The limited benefits of providing three bungalows and contributing to housing supply do not outweigh the clear conflict with the development plan and the unacceptable harm to character and appearance
